titleOfInvention Antimicrobial wiring devices
abstract Wiring devices that are manufactured by incorporating antimicrobial agents therein help eliminate or reduce any microorganisms that are present on the surface of the wiring device, and thus help prevent the spread of infection and disease from one person to another. By incorporating the antimicrobial agent into a resin mixture used for making wiring devices, the antimicrobial agent continues to leach out to the surface of the wiring device over time, resulting in a more effective, longer-lasting option than conventional cleaners. Methods of fabricating the wiring devices to include antimicrobial agents includes adding a prescribed amount of antimicrobial agent to a base material, mixing the agent and material to create a mixture, and extruding the mixture into one or more molds to form a wiring device of desired configuration.
